Introduction. Academic motivation is a common name for processes, methods, means of encouraging teachers and students to productive activities. Teachers can and should take these components into account when developing a discipline and their own system of motivating students in the educational process. However, this issue has not yet been ad-equately reflected in scientific research. The purpose of the study is to generalize the basic principles of learning motivation based on the MUSIC model by B.D. Jones (B.D. Jones) and the presentation of practical suggestions and examples that teachers can take into account in the process of teaching a discipline to students of higher education. Methodology and research methods  analysis of domestic scientific research on this topic, works of foreign authors. The method of questioning students, interviews with teachers, the method of analyzing the teaching activities of university teachers, and par-ticipant observation were used. Results: implementation of the principles of learning mo-tivation based on the MUSIC model by B.D. Jones, practical suggestions and examples in the development and implementation of the academic discipline has a positive impact on the learning process in general. The MUSIC model demonstrates that motivation is not a simple element in the chain of cause and effect. The implementation of this model makes it possible to realize how important it is to combine such concepts as efforts, abili-ties, results, rewards, satisfaction and perception of the profession within a single inter-connected system. Student learning motivation is a dynamic factor. Through an active professional position, creative design and structuring of the methods of studying the discipline, the reasonable inclusion of elements of the MUSIC model in their own sys-tem of motivating students, the teacher can create conditions that encourage student participation and form motivation for learning.
